November 23, 2024

Putin has faced another bad week – and eyes are now on the Ukraine peace summit

 Putin has faced another bad week – and eyes are now on the Ukraine peace summit

Putin has faced another bad week – and eyes are now on the Ukraine peace summit

It has been another bad week for Vladimir Putin.